Recipe: Portofino Spritz

Discover the recipe for Splendido's signature cocktail, a Portofino Spritz – a fresh and fragrant mix that combines lemon with Liguria’s signature rose syrup and gin. The result? A spritz that mirrors the hues of a perfect Portofino sunset.
Aperitivo hour is sacred in Portofino’s Piazzetta. When the light from the setting sun casts a golden glow over the town, everyone seems to settle in for a spritz and a snack ahead of their evening meal. Personal preference dictates drink orders, and throughout the Piazzetta you’ll spot electric orange Aperol and bright red Campari spritzes being served alongside glasses of good Ligurian wine.
It’s here you’ll find Splendido Mare, A Belmond Hotel which was once a hall for the local fishermen to gather after bringing in their catch of the day. This spritz is designed to capture the romance of spending an aperitivo hour here in Portofino.
Ingredients
- 30ml gin
- 15ml rose liqueur
- 20ml rose syrup
- 15ml lemon juice
- 200ml sparkling lemon soda
- Fresh or dried rose petals, to finish
Instructions
Step 1 / 3
Pour the gin, rose liqueur, rose syrup, and lemon juice into a cocktail shaker and shake well to combine.
Step 2 / 3
Pour into a large spritz glass filled with ice and top with the lemon soda.
Step 3 / 3
Finish with rose petals.
